Manhattan DA convenes new grand jury in Trump Org. case to weigh potential charges
NEW YORK The Manhattan district attorney has convened a second long-term grand jury to hear evidence about the Trump Organizations financial practices and potentially to vote on criminal charges, according to people with knowledge of the matter.
An earlier grand jury convened this spring in Manhattan returned felony indictments against two Trump companies and Trumps longtime chief financial officer Allen Weisselberg, charging them with tax evasion. It is unclear whether that grand jury is still hearing evidence about the Trump Organization.
The new grand jury is assigned to meet three days a week over six months, people familiar with the matter said. It was expected to hear evidence on Thursday, meeting in Manhattans Surrogates Court usually a forum for disputes over the estates of the deceased because the criminal court buildings are jammed with a rush of post-pandemic trials.
One person familiar with the matter said the second grand jury was expected to examine how former president Donald Trumps company valued its assets. The people familiar spoke on the condition of anonymity to describe private legal proceedings.
